Output 52fb1d33a7830248742a74c171fa4d7a9a2c9a6b57ed252d0fcec7d8241b1476:1

value
75567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ec32ad0bc233ff44ae272a338a0f161cc5ece26 OP_EQUAL
address
37Qsctt9Fhj6ggamVRA7KX1Dmmy3QVm1Kk
transaction
52fb1d33a7830248742a74c171fa4d7a9a2c9a6b57ed252d0fcec7d8241b1476
spent
true